Understanding the Mood-Sex Connection

The Neurobiology of Mood and Sexual Desire

According to a 2017 study published in Hormones and Behavior, mood and sexual desire are closely intertwined, tightly linked through complex neurobiological pathways. The hypothalamus, pituitary gland, and various neurotransmitters play crucial roles in how we feel and our sexual motivations. For instance, serotonin boosts our mood and inhibits sexual desire, while dopamine can increase sexual arousal. Thus, understanding these mechanisms can empower individuals to enhance their sexual experiences by managing their moods.

Why Mood Matters in Sexual Relationships

Sex is more than a physical act; it is also an emotional one. A positive mood can lead to heightened arousal, increased sexual satisfaction, and deeper emotional connections. Conversely, negative emotions such as anxiety or sadness can impede arousal and desire, leading to disconnects between partners. Research published in the Journal of Sex Research asserts that emotional intimacy and sexual satisfaction are correlated, further emphasizing that mood plays a pivotal role in enhancing sexual experiences.

Strategies to Elevate Your Mood

1. Practicing Mindfulness and Meditation

Mindfulness practices and meditation can significantly elevate mood by reducing stress, anxiety, and negative thinking patterns. According to Dr. Jon Kabat-Zinn, the founder of Mindfulness-Based Stress Reduction (MBSR), being present can enhance emotional regulation and cultivate appreciation for experiences, including intimacy.

How to Practice:

  • Start Small: Set aside 10 minutes a day for mindfulness practice. Apps like Headspace or Calm can provide guided meditations tailored for mood enhancement.
  • Focus on Breath: Concentrate on your breathing while letting go of distracting thoughts. Visualize positive moments with your partner, linking the experience to relaxation.

2. Engaging in Physical Activity

Physical exercise is a well-documented mood booster. Exercise releases endorphins, dopamine, and serotonin, all of which reduce stress and promote a sense of well-being. According to a study published in the American Journal of Psychiatry, regular physical activity has antidepressant effects, paving the way for better libido and sexual functioning.

Recommended Activities:

  • Dance Together: Not only is dancing fun, but it also fosters physical connection through movement.
  • Outdoor Adventures: Hiking, biking, or simply walking can provide fresh air and conversation opportunities.

4. Healthy Eating Habits

Nutrition plays a vital role in mood regulation and overall health. Foods rich in omega-3 fatty acids, antioxidants, and vitamins can enhance brain health and mood.

For instance:

  • Salmon, avocados, and nuts are linked to improved mood stabilization.
  • Dark chocolate is known to boost serotonin levels, making it an excellent choice for romantic moments.

6. Practicing Gratitude

Gratitude journaling has been shown to enhance well-being and satisfaction in relationships. A 2020 study in the journal Emotion indicated that expressing gratitude strengthens relationship bonds, as it fosters a positive mindset.

  • Daily Reflections: Each night, reflect on three positive things about your partner or shared experiences, enhancing appreciation and emotional intimacy.
